Test Specifications

Here are the sections on the CLAST:

Section

Total amount of time allotted

Number of questions

Time to answer each question

English Language Skills / Reading

80 min

40 + 41 = 81

.99 min

Mathematics

90 min

55

1.64 min

Essay

60 min

1

60 min

 

Essay
:  This subtest requires the examinee to choose one of two topics and write an essay on that topic. The essay measures the ability to write a composition, providing ideas and information suitable to the purpose and audience and using effective language that conforms to the conventions of standard American English.
English Language Skills:  English language skills in the areas of word choice, sentence structure, and grammar/ spelling/punctuation/capitalization are measured by multiple-choice items. Word choice items measure the ability to choose words that convey the specific meaning required by context. Sentence structure items measure the ability to organize sentence parts so that the sentence clearly and effectively expresses the thought. Grammar, spelling, punctuation, and capitalization items measure knowledge of the conventions of standard American English grammar and usage.

Reading
:  The reading subtest includes multiple-choice items that measure skills in the areas of literal comprehension and critical comprehension. Literal comprehension includes items that measure the ability to read for specific information contained in reading passages. Critical comprehension includes items that measure the ability to make inferences or judgments about what is read.


Mathematics:  The mathematics subtest includes multiple choice items in the areas of arithmetic, algebra, geometry/measurement, statistics/ probability, and logical reasoning. The skills measured are included in high school and lower-division college mathematics courses.
